A country's
trade balance typically worsens after the depreciation of its currency before any subsequent rise
in exports.
Japan's
trade balance for February, which was released on Thursday, is a reflection of the less favorable implications of a rapidly depreciating currency, which has fallen over 22 percent against the greenback
in the past six months.
